The Impact of Malaria on Children

 Malaria is a devastating tropical disease caused by Plasmodium parasites that are transmitted to humans through the bite of infected female Anopheles mosquitoes. After infection, an individual may present with regular episodes of fever, chills, and flu-like illness. Without treatment, malaria can progress rapidly to severe disease whereby afflicted individuals suffer from complications including anemia, respiratory distress, and even death.

 Lacking complete antibodies, children also are susceptible to especially severe forms of malaria. In endemic parts of the world, doctors often see a child with malaria multiple times before the child reaches five. Over these years, the parasite can stunt a child’s growth and warp a child’s brain. As of 2015, the World Health Organization (WHO) reported that malaria remains a leading diagnosis of mortality in children under the age of five. In this group, the organization estimates that malaria causes approximately 200,000 deaths annually.

The Importance of Strategic Medicine Distribution

 For that, timely and accurate diagnosis is key and must be followed by an appropriate drug regimen. Antimalarial drugs represent an integral component of malaria management and curative therapy; depending on the originating area, their availability can make the difference between life and death. Yet, the supply of antimalarials can often be fraught with uncertainty, especially in any resource-limited setting, which is often the same areas where malaria places the most overwhelming burden.

 Getting the right antimalarials to the right people at the right time is critical to strategic medicine distribution. And it’s not only logistics that make this so important. Enhancing medical supply chains is necessary to guarantee that medicines are used properly and effectively. Here’s why strategic medicine distribution is necessary.

 Targeted delivery. Antimalarial medicines in settings where malaria is endemic must be targeted to those most at risk – meaning that high-burden areas need to be pinpointed for resource allocations.

 Availability and Access: Ensuring that medicine is available and accessible in the health facilities intended to use it (eg, small clinics in rural areas) can be at least as important as the availability of actual drugs themselves by addressing ‘stock-outs’ through strategic distribution.

 Quality control: A flagship program focuses on this important point. Fake and pseudo-medicines can be ineffective and promote drug resistance. Quality control is a fundamental aspect of strategic distribution.

Timely delivery: Malaria might progress quickly. Quick treatment can prevent complications and save lives. Efficient distribution systems facilitate prompt delivery of medicines and ensure that patients receive treatment on time.

Strategies for Effective Medicine Distribution

  •  Community Health Workers: In areas that are endemic for malaria, these workers commonly dispense drugs. They are often locally based and can reach populations in more remote areas that might otherwise go undertreated. Training and supporting workers might also be important.
  •  Mobile clinics and outreach programs: Mobile clinics within their territories can address isolated communities, treat patients, and deliver antimalarial medicines. Outreach programs can consist of periodic health campaigns for the distribution of medicines and education regarding malaria prevention and treatment.
  •  Public-private partnership: Working with government, NGOs and private businesses can support the spread and uptake of antimalarial medicines by providing resources, know-how, and infrastructure that help get more medicine to more people.
  • Supply Chain Management: Establish a robust supply chain that delivers medicine from manufacturers to end-users while managing inventory, shipments, routes, temperature, transit, and other factors to prevent stock-outs and ensure national safety.
  •  Integration with Other Health Services: Integrating malaria treatment into other health services can enhance the delivery of overall health care. For example, providing malaria treatment through routine child health programs and vaccination campaigns can facilitate the distribution of medicine and extend coverage.
  •  Labor by Peripheral Workers, Enhanced by Technology: Technology can also improve the distribution of medicine, by helping with data collection, monitoring supply chain operations, and facilitating communication between health facilities and distribution points. For example, digital tracking systems can monitor pipe inventories to prevent stockouts.
  •   Community Engagement and Education: educating communities about malaria, its symptoms and the importance of timely treatment, particularly among children under five is important, as is the engagement of traditional leaders and other community members to improve the acceptability of medicine distribution programs, and help prompt attitudes for treatment-seeking behavior.

Addressing Challenges in Medicine Distribution

 A strategic distribution of medicine can help, but it is far from straightforward and raises some classic problems, such as:

  •  Limitations of Infrastructures: Poor infrastructure limits the distribution of these drugs in many malaria-endemic regions. In some places, the roads are impassable while others might not have the transport capacity to do so. investment in improved infrastructure helps overcome some of these challenges.
  • Limited Funding: Ensure sufficient financing for the distribution of antimalarial medicines by securing continuous support from national governments and the international community to maintain and expand existing distribution efforts.
  • Drug Resistance: Address the spread of drug-resistant malaria parasites as a major challenge. Monitor antimalarials through surveillance and align them with the most effective therapeutic regimens to preserve their effectiveness.
  • Political and Social Factors: Recognize that policies and coordination processes at political and social levels can hinder distribution capacity. Effective medicine distribution requires coordination that links with local governments and communities.
